Understanding Medical Negligence and Your Rights
Medical negligence occurs when a doctor, nurse, or other healthcare professional provides substandard care that directly causes harm to a patient. This can include misdiagnosis, surgical errors, medication mistakes, or failure to provide timely treatment. Patients place their trust in medical professionals, and when that trust is broken due to negligence, the consequences can be devastating. Understanding your rights is the first step toward justice, as Australian law allows victims to seek compensation for medical errors that have negatively impacted their lives.

How a Lawyer Proves Medical Negligence
To succeed in a medical negligence claim, it must be proven that the healthcare provider breached their duty of care and that this breach directly resulted in harm. Lawyers achieve this by gathering evidence, including medical records, expert opinions, and witness statements. They work with medical professionals to establish whether the standard of care was not met and demonstrate how the negligence caused the patient’s injury or worsened their condition. This detailed approach strengthens the case and improves the likelihood of a favorable outcome.
What Compensation Covers in Medical Negligence Claims
Victims of medical negligence can seek compensation for various damages, depending on the severity of their injuries and the impact on their lives. Compensation may cover medical expenses, rehabilitation costs, lost wages, and future loss of earnings if the victim is unable to work. Additionally, damages for pain and suffering, emotional distress, and loss of quality of life may be awarded. In cases where negligence results in death, family members may be entitled to claim compensation for funeral costs and loss of financial support. The Timeframe for Filing a Medical Negligence Claim
Medical negligence claims are subject to strict time limits, and it is important to act quickly. In Queensland, claims must typically be filed within three years from the date of injury or from when the negligence was first discovered. However, there are exceptions for children and individuals with disabilities. Missing the deadline can mean losing the right to seek compensation.
